一、概述
本文提供一份可执行的 TPWallet 系统更新指南,覆盖从准备、迁移、测试、部署到监控的全流程,并就个性化支付设置、数据化创新模式、行业动势、未来经济创新、可定制化支付与动态验证做深入探讨。
二、更新前准备(必须)
1. 版本与依赖检查:记录当前版本、第三方 SDK、API 依赖、数据库版本与配置文件。对比目标版本的变更日志(breaking changes)。
2. 备份与回滚方案:完整备份数据库、文件存储、配置与密钥。制定回滚脚本与时间窗,准备备用环境。
3. 权限与合规审查:确认合规要求(PCI DSS、GDPR 等)、密钥管理与审计日志要求。
4. 环境隔离:准备 staging 环境镜像 production,保证数据脱敏。
三、逐步更新流程
1. 代码合并与静态检查:拉取 release 分支,执行静态代码扫描、依赖漏洞扫描并修复关键问题。
2. 数据库迁移规划:编写幂等迁移脚本(迁移前后校验),采用灰度迁移或双写策略以降低风险。

3. API 向后兼容:尽量保持旧接口兼容,若必须破坏性变更,采用版本化 API 并提供并行支持周期。
4. 集成测试与回归测试:自动化测试覆盖支付流程、异常场景、边界条件、并发与性能基准。
5. 安全验证:渗透测试、密钥轮换、证书更新与 HSM 验证,确保动态验证模块安全无绕过。
6. 灰度发布与监控:先在小批量真实用户上灰度,实时监控交易成功率、延迟、错误率和风控指标。
7. 全量部署与收尾:确认指标稳定后逐步放量,同时保存完整变更记录与审计日志。
四、回滚与应急响应
1. 自动回滚触发条件(关键指标阈值):高失败率、支付资金风险、数据不一致。
2. 回滚流程:停止新流量、切换到备份环境、回放失败事务并逐步恢复流量。
3. 事后复盘:记录根因、补丁、测试覆盖与改进计划。
五、个性化支付设置(工程实现要点)
1. 用户画像驱动:基于行为、历史支付方式、偏好与风险等级推荐默认支付方案。
2. 可配置支付链路:支持用户/商户在客户端或后台选择支付优先级(例如余额→银行卡→第三方),并允许规则下发与 A/B 测试。
3. 隐私与权限:个人化策略在本地和服务端均需加密存储并提供用户控制面板。
六、数据化创新模式
1. 实时数据平台:构建事件流(Kafka)与 OLAP 层(ClickHouse/BigQuery),实时计算支付成功率、拒付率与 LTV。
2. 智能路由与动态定价:基于实时网络、通道质量与成本进行智能路由并支持分层佣金与动态费率。
3. 增值服务数据化:基于支付数据提供风控评分、欺诈预测、个性化营销与信用评估服务,实现多元化营收。
七、行业动势分析(要点)
1. 去中心化与钱包互操作:跨链与开放钱包协议推动资金流动性与可组合性,TPWallet 需考虑开放 API 与标准适配。
2. 合规趋严:各国对支付与隐私监管加强,合规能力将成为差异化竞争要素。
3. 芯片与生物认证普及:提高动态验证与无卡化支付体验,减少欺诈。
八、未来经济创新方向
1. 嵌入式金融与平台化:从单一支付工具向提供信贷、理财、保险等金融能力的云平台转型。
2. 数据资产化:合规前提下通过匿名化数据与模型输出实现新业务(风控服务、商户洞察)。
3. 开放生态与 SDK 经济:提供可定制 SDK 与插件市场,吸引第三方扩展功能。
九、可定制化支付与动态验证实现策略
1. 模块化架构:将支付渠道、风控、验证模块抽象成可插拔组件,支持热插拔与策略下发。
2. 策略引擎:基于规则+模型的混合引擎,按用户、场景、风险动态调整验证强度(OTP、生物、行为验证)。
3. 低摩擦优先:在保证安全的前提下采用风险分层验证,降低用户支付摩擦提升转化。
十、监控、运维与指标
1. 关键指标:交易成功率、响应时间、并发吞吐、拒付率、欺诈检测命中率与用户体验指标。

2. 可观测性:分布式追踪、业务日志、指标告警与自愈脚本。
十一、总结建议(行动清单)
1. 建立可回滚的更新流水线与灰度策略。2. 强化数据平台能力,用数据驱动个性化与智能路由。3. 采纳模块化与策略化设计以支持可定制支付与动态验证。4. 持续关注合规与行业标准,构建开放生态。
附:优先落地项(30/60/90 天)
30 天:完成备份与回滚流程,搭建 staging 环境并通过基本回归。60 天:完成数据库迁移脚本、API 版本化与灰度能力。90 天:上线个性化支付首版、动态验证规则引擎与实时数据平台基础件。
评论
小李
文章结构清晰,实操性强,尤其是灰度发布和回滚策略,非常实用。
Emma_W
关于动态验证的分层思路很赞,能有效平衡安全与用户体验。
陈工
建议补充多通道结算与结算对账的细节,会更完整。
Leo99
数据驱动的创新部分开阔视野,期待后续案例落地分享。